The chief of the European Union has visited Croatia to celebrate the 'immense achievements' of the newest EU member nation, which switched to using the euro and joined the world's largest passport-free travel area on New Year's Day.
Croatia's Prim Minister Andrej Plenkovic shakes hands with Ursula von der Leyen, President of the European Commission, in Zagreb, Croatia, Sunday, Jan. 1, 2023. Croatia switched to the shared European currency, the euro, and removed dozens of border checkpoints to join the world's largest passport-free travel area.
European Commission President Ursula von der Leyen met with leaders of Croatia and Slovenia at the Bregana border crossing between the two Balkan countries, which became obsolete in the first minutes of 2023 as the Schengen Area was expanded to include Croatia.
